My GL is just being a dick

It wasn't satisfied with me repairing the SRS problem. Now the Airmatic is acting up, again.

Over the winter it had issues raising the front, then the back then it went to normal again. It didn't do it again for several months now.

Today the Airmatic claimed "malfunction" and won't raise the front. I know all bags are good and I can feel the bags, there is pressure just not enough to raise the heavy ***** to road setting.

I had the fender liner off and had the intake pipe loose so I could feel the pull of the compressor but interestingly enough I was able to feel air blowing out of the pipe when the compressor was running instead of sucking like I thought it should. I even blew some dirt around the floor to prove to myself I wasn't a whacko. I did also take the exhaust pressure side off and it blows but I can stop it from exhausting with heavy thumb pressure.

Looks like I need a new pump. Yay go me. Rock Auto has Dorman brand pumps for $212. Should I chance the Dorman brand to save $150-200 bucks?
